Switchboards, likewise known as fuse boxes or electrical panels, are necessary parts of any electrical system. They disperse power throughout your home or company, safeguarding it from overloading and short circuits. In time, switchboards website can become out-of-date, inefficient, or risky. If your switchboard is revealing indications of wear and tear, it might be time for an upgrade.

A switchboard upgrade typically involves replacing your old switchboard with a brand-new one that meets present safety requirements and has the capacity to handle your electrical requirements. The procedure might likewise consist of:

Circuit Breaker Replacement: Replacing old circuit breakers with newer, more efficient models.

Circuitry Replacement: Replacing out-of-date or broken circuitry to improve safety and performance.

Additional Circuits: Adding new circuits to accommodate additional home appliances or electrical loads.

Safety Gadgets: Setting up safety devices such as surge protectors or residual current gadgets (RCDs).
